2.5.2 Configure an IP Addresses for the Interface

The IP address assigned to a routed proxy ARP-enabled interface must be on the same network
segment with the IP address of the host on the LAN to which this interface connects.
Procedure
Step 1 Run:
system-view
The system view is displayed.
Step 2 Run:
interface vlanif vlan-id
The VLANIF interface view is displayed.
Routed proxy ARP can be enabled only on the VLANIF interface of the S9300&S9300E.
Step 3 Run:
ip address ip-address { mask | mask-length }
The interface is configured with an IP address.
The IP address configured for the interface must be in the same network segment with that of
hosts in the LAN connected with this interface.
----End

2.5.3 Enabling the Routed Proxy ARP Function

To interconnect the subnets in the same IP network, you need to enable routed proxy ARP.
Procedure
Step 1 Run:
system-view
The system view is displayed.
Step 2 Run:
interface vlanif vlan-id
The VLANIF interface view is displayed.
Step 3 Run:
arp-proxy enable
By default, the routed proxy ARP function is disabled on the interface.
After routed proxy ARP is enabled, you must reduce the aging time of ARP entries in the deviece
so that the number of packets received but cannot be forwarded by the device is decreased. To
configure the aging time of ARP entries.
----End
